Summary
-------

The comic plasmoid uses prefetching by calling Plasma::DataEngine::query(source).
Yet apparantly these created sources do not get removed automatically (?) causing an increase of memory usage the more comics are viewed.

E.g. looking at 15 strips of Lackadaisy that had not been cached before caused a memory usage of 114 MB for the plasmoidviewer. The patch reduces the usage in the same case to 52.9 MB. Each of these comics has a size between 1.2 MB and 2.6 MB.
So please comment on the patch! :)

I wonder why it is still that high with the patch after looking at some comics, so if you can help to reduce that further that would be great.
Further I wonder if some of the perceived "plasma mem leak" reports are caused by the way the comic plasmoid works.
